2009- 2021 Dodge Charger / Dodge Challenger / Chrysler 300 accelerator pedal position sensor. Part is in good working condition. Part # is 04861714AB or 4861714AC. please check and confirm the part number on yours matches prior to ordering.
Use left/right arrows to navigate the slideshow or swipe left/right if using a mobile device